How much do creative professional j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 22, 2026, the average hourly pay for creative professional in Chicago, IL is $18.44,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.62 and $19.81 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a creative professional?

Creative professionals are individuals who use imagination, originality, and artistic skills in their work. This group includes roles such as graphic designers, writers, photographers, illustrators, and art directors. They are responsible for developing visually appealing or conceptually innovative content for various media, including print, digital, advertising, and entertainment. Creative professionals often collaborate with clients or teams to bring ideas to life and solve communication challenges through creative solutions.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as a creative professional?

To thrive as a Creative Professional, you need strong artistic ability, a portfolio showcasing your work, and often a degree in a relevant field such as design, fine arts, or communications. Familiarity with industry-standard software like Adobe Creative Suite, as well as experience with project management tools, is typically required. Outstanding communication, adaptability, and collaboration skills help creative professionals excel in team environments and interpret client needs effectively. These skills and qualities are crucial for delivering innovative solutions that meet client objectives and stand out in a competitive market.

How do creative professionals typically collaborate with other departments within an organization?

Creative Professionals frequently work cross-functionally with teams such as marketing, product development, and sales to ensure visual and messaging consistency across campaigns and projects. Collaboration often involves brainstorming sessions, feedback rounds, and adapting creative concepts to meet different departmental goals. Effective communication and flexibility are key as priorities may shift and tight deadlines are common. This collaborative environment not only broadens creative exposure but also helps in understanding diverse business perspectives, fostering professional growth.

What is the difference between Creative Professional vs Graphic Designer?

AspectCreative ProfessionalGraphic Designer
CredentialsVaries widely; often includes degrees in arts, design, or related fieldsTypically holds a degree or certification in graphic design or visual communication
Work EnvironmentCreative agencies, marketing firms, media companies, freelanceDesign studios, advertising agencies, corporate in-house teams
Industry UsageBroad term encompassing various creative rolesSpecific role focused on visual communication and design

While a Creative Professional is a broad term covering many creative roles, a Graphic Designer specializes in visual communication through design. Both may work in similar environments, but the Graphic Designer's focus is specifically on creating visual content, whereas a Creative Professional may include roles like copywriters, art directors, and multimedia specialists.

What do creative professionals do?

Creative professionals develop and produce visual, written, or multimedia content for various projects, such as advertising, design, or entertainment. They often use tools like Adobe Creative Suite or other design software and may work in teams or independently to meet client or project goals.

What is the best career for a creative professional?

The best career for a creative professional depends on individual interests and skills but often includes roles such as graphic designer, art director, copywriter, or multimedia artist. Success in these fields typically requires strong portfolios, proficiency with tools like Adobe Creative Suite, and the ability to work in collaborative or freelance environments.

What jobs are creative professionals?

Creative professionals work in roles that involve designing, producing, or conceptualizing visual, auditory, or written content. Common jobs include graphic designers, writers, photographers, videographers, art directors, and marketing creatives, often requiring skills in specific tools like Adobe Creative Suite and a strong portfolio. These roles can be found in advertising agencies, media companies, design firms, and freelance settings.
